Only inquire about opening a retail credit card if you are serious about shopping at the store regularly. Whenever retail stores put inquiries on your own credit to see if you qualify for that card, it’s recorded on your report whether you get one or not. A report that is peppered with too many credit inquiries like those made by retail stores can hurt your overall credit score.

Avoid prepaid cards when you are looking for a secured cards. These are typically debit cards so they don’t report to any of the credit bureaus. A lot of them will charge extra fees and they are basically no more than checking accounts. Put down a deposit and get yourself an actual secured credit card so that it reports to the credit bureaus, and acquire a secured credit card.

Know the credit card laws to ensure that have been enacted in recent years. Credit card companies are prohibited from imposing retroactive rate increases, as an example.They are also cannot bill using a double-cycle bill clients. The two major legislative changes recently are called the CARD Act and the Fair Credt Billing Act.

Always make a copy of receipts made from online purchases. Keep this receipt so that when your monthly bill arrives, you can see that you were charged exactly the same amount as on the receipt. If any charges are incorrect, you should immediately file a dispute. This is necessary to ensure you are not overcharged for your purchases.

Whenever you sign a credit card slip in any store, fill in all the spaces. If there is a blank for a tip, cross it out so that a tip cannot be written in after you’ve signed. Keep a copy of the receipt so that you can verify that the amount on your statement matches it.
